Abstract
The transfer rates of streams are assured if the plural streams are mixed. A disk array system required to process multiple streams from a host computer carries out recognition of the transfer rates, recognition of drive performance and a fault processing time, determines the size of a sequential buffer holding each stream, and determines the drive I/O size. Using the transfer rate and buffer size determined in these processing steps, required end times at which prefetch and destage should be terminated are found. Based on the times, the I/O priorities are determined.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A storage system comprising:
a controller connectable to a plurality of computers; and a plurality of storage devices connected to the controller, wherein the plurality of storage devices store a plurality of contents, wherein the controller receives a first request from a one of the plurality of computers which requests access to a first content of the plurality of contents, wherein the controller calculates first data transfer rate of the first request, and wherein the controller executes a plurality of processes of the first request based/on a result of calculation.
2 . A storage system according to claim 1 ,
wherein the controller executes the plurality of processes within a first period of time to maintain the first data transfer rate, and wherein the first period of time is calculated based on a resource and performance of the storage system, and the first data transfer rate.
3 . A storage system according to claim 2 ,
wherein the controller receives a second request which requests access to a second content of the plurality of contents, calculates a second data transfer rate of the second request, and executes a plurality of second processes of the second request based on the second data transfer rate.
4 . A storage system according to claim 3 ,
wherein the controller executes the plurality of second processes within a second period of time to maintain the second data transfer rate, and wherein the second period of time is calculated based on the resource and performance of the storage system, and the second data transfer rate.
5 . A storage system according to claim 4 ,
wherein the controller compares a ending time of the first period of time and the second period of time, and executes the plurality of second processes prior to the plurality of processes if the ending time of the second period of time is earlier than the ending time of the first period of time.
6 . A storage system according to claim 5 , comprising a memory,
wherein the controller configures memory area of the memory used by the plurality of processes based on the first data transfer rate.
7 . A storage system according to claim 6 ,
wherein, if the controller received the first request, the controller sends data based on a maximum data transfer rate of the storage system to the one of the plurality of computers, checks an amount of transferring data between the storage system and-the one of the plurality of computers and calculates the first data transfer rate based on the amount of transferring data.
8 . A storage system according to claim 7 , wherein the controller configures a plurality of logical units based on the plurality of storage drives,
wherein a first logical unit of the plurality of logical units stores the first content of the plurality of contents and a second logical unit of the plurality of logical units stores the second content, and wherein the controller calculates a data transfer rate for the first logical unit as the first data transfer rate, and calculates a data transfer rate for the second logical unit as the second data transfer rate.
9 . A storage system according to claim 7 ,
wherein the controller checks whether the first request indicates a sequential access or not, and calculates the first data transfer rate if the first request indicates the sequential access.
10 . A storage system according to claim 7 ,
wherein the controller stores information of the first data transfer rate, and uses the information of the first data transfer rate if the controller receives the first request again.
11 . A data transfer method used in a storage system that stores a plurality of contents, comprising:
receiving a first request from a one of a plurality of connected to the storage system which requests to access to a first content/of the plurality of contents; calculating a first data transfer rate of the first request; and sending data requested by the first request based on a result of calculation.
12 . A data transfer method according to claim 11 comprising: executing a plurality of processes for transferring the data within a first period of time to maintain the first data transfer rate, and
wherein the first period of time is calculated based on a resource and performance of the storage system and the first data transfer rate.
13 . A data transfer method according to claim 12 comprising:
receiving a second request which requests access to a second content of the plurality of contents; calculating a second data transfer rate of the second request; and sending second data requested by the second request based on the second data transfer rate.
14 . A data transfer method according to claim 13 comprising: executing a plurality of second processes for sending the second data within a second period of time to maintain the second data transfer rate, and
wherein the second period of time is calculated based on the resource and performance of the storage system and the second data transfer rate.
15 . A data transfer method according to claim 14 comprising:
comparing a ending time of the first period of time and the second period of time; and executing the plurality of second processes prior to the plurality of processes if the ending time of the second period of time is earlier than the ending time of the first period of time.
16 . A data transfer method according to claim 15 , wherein the calculating includes:
sending data based on a maximum data transfer rate of the storage system to the one of the plurality of computers responding to the first request; checking an amount of transferring data between the storage system and the one of the plurality of computers; and calculating the first data transfer rate based on the amount of transferring data.
17 . A data transfer method according to claim 16 , wherein the calculating includes:
checking whether the first request received from the one of the plurality of computers indicates a sequential access or not; and calculating the first data transfer rate indicated if the first request indicates the sequential access.
18 . A storage system comprising:
a means for storing a plurality of contents; a means for receiving a first request from a one of a plurality of computers connected to the storage system which requests access to a first content of the plurality of contents; a means for receiving a second request which requests access to a second content of the plurality of contents; a means for calculating a first data transfer rate of the first request and a second data transfer rate of the second request; and a means for sending data requested by the first request based on a result of calculation and second data requested by the second request based on the second data transfer rate.
19 . A storage system according to claim 11 comprising:
means for executing a plurality of processes for transferring the data within a first period of time to maintain the first data transfer rate, and executing a plurality of second processes for sending the,second data within a second period of time to maintain the second data transfer rate, wherein the first period of time is calculated based on a resource and performance of the storage system and the first data transfer rate, and the second period of time is calculated based on the resource and performance of the storage system and the second data transfer rate.
20 . A storage system according to claim 19 comprising:
